Advocacy run for WPS to hold 2nd leg in Cebu

CEBU CITY, Cebu (PIA) — The National Task Force West Philippine Sea (NTF-WPS) will hold the second leg of its nationwide advocacy run dubbed ‘Takbo Para sa West Philippine Sea’ at SM Seaside City Cebu on Aug. 11.

Runners of all ages are invited to join the advocacy run to raise awareness and support the nation’s sovereignty in the West Philippine Sea (WPS).

According Philippine Coast Guard (PCG) spokesperson for the West Philippine Sea Commodore Jay Tarriela, the proceeds of the run will fund the educational campaign on the WPS, particularly to support the comic book project entitled “Ang mga Kuwento ni Teacher Jun” which talks about WPS issues.

The comic book will also tackle the United Nations Convention on the Law of the Sea (UNCLOS) to raise public awareness and understandin on the 2016 arbitral ruling.

Registrants of the ‘Takbo Para sa West Philippine Sea’ will also receive the comic book.

“For every time na magri-register kayo sa pagtakbo sa West Philippine Sea, ang bawat isang runner will be receiving a comic book. This is not just an ordinary paperback comic book – this is a hardbound comic book because the objective of this is talagang patagalin natin, mabasa ng napakaraming Pilipino,” Tarriela said.

The advocacy run also aims to increase the morale of the uniformed personnel in the PCG and the Armed Forces of the Philippines.

The advocacy run was first held in Manila with over 7,000 participating runners.
Participants may choose from the 4 categories: 2KM, 5KM, 10KM, and 16KM.

The advocacy run is organized by RUNRIO Inc. together with the NTF-WPS, Philippine Coast Guard, Philippine Information Agency, and Presidential Communications Office. (JJT/PIA 7)
